On Thu, May 03, 2018 at 11:06:13AM -0700, Darrick J. Wong wrote:
> From: Darrick J. Wong <darrick.wong@oracle.com>
>
> Don't bother looking for cross-referencing problems if the metadata is
> already corrupt or we've already found a cross-referencing problem.
> Since we added a helper function for flags testing, convert existing
> users to use it.

> diff --git a/fs/xfs/scrub/common.h b/fs/xfs/scrub/common.h
> index deaf60400981..80fa5a67c265 100644
> --- a/fs/xfs/scrub/common.h
> +++ b/fs/xfs/scrub/common.h
> @@ -157,4 +157,14 @@ int xfs_scrub_setup_inode_contents(struct xfs_scrub_context *sc,
> struct xfs_inode *ip, unsigned int resblks);
> void xfs_scrub_buffer_recheck(struct xfs_scrub_context *sc, struct xfs_buf *bp);
>
> +/*
> + * Don't bother cross-referencing if we already found corruption or cross
> + * referencing discrepancies.
> + */
> +static inline bool xfs_scrub_skip_xref(struct xfs_scrub_metadata *sm)
> +{
> + return sm->sm_flags & (XFS_SCRUB_OFLAG_CORRUPT |
> + XFS_SCRUB_OFLAG_XCORRUPT);
> +}
> +
> #endif /* __XFS_SCRUB_COMMON_H__ */
